A UNIQUE NINE-WEEK COMMUNITY LEADERSHIP PROGRAM
The Leadership College is an introduction to a variety of resources and information available to you as you work within your community and with city staff to improve the quality of life in your neighborhood while promoting a stronger sense of community.
The Leadership College is an interactive, practical, and engaging series of discussions, lectures, role plays, team building, and related field work that will help you:
- Learn best practices in organizing your community
- Learn how to access city services
- Understand city procedures
- Gain basic conflict resolution skills
